#mbMedia, #mbContainer, #mbCenter, #mbBottom {
-webkit-box-sizing: border-box;
-moz-box-sizing:    border-box;
box-sizing:         border-box;
}
.thecol {display:inline-block; vertical-align:top !important;}
.da-thumbs article.da-animate p{
margin-top: 0px !important;
position:absolute;
top:0px;
width:100%;
text-align: center !important;
background: rgba(0, 0, 0, 0.5) !important;
padding:5px 0 5px 0 !important;
color: #FFF !important;
font-weight:bold !important;
font-family: Arial, Helvetica, sans-serif !important;
font: 16px/1 !important;
text-shadow:none !important;
left:0px!important;
overflow: hidden !important;
}
.view {
overflow: hidden;
position: relative;
}
.view img {
padding:0px !important;
display: block;
position: relative;
max-width: none;
overflow: hidden !important;
margin:auto;
width: 100%;
} .da-thumbs {
overflow: hidden;
}
.da-thumbs article.da-animate {
position:absolute;
width:100%;
height:100%;
-webkit-transition: all 0.2s ease;
-moz-transition: all 0.2s ease-in-out;
-o-transition: all 0.2s ease-in-out;
-ms-transition: all 0.2s ease-in-out;
transition: all 0.2s ease-in-out;
overflow: hidden !important;
border: none !important;
margin: 0 !important;
padding: 0 !important;	
} .da-slideFromTop {
left: 0px;
top: -100%;
}
.da-slideFromBottom {
left: 0px;
top: 100%;
}
.da-slideFromLeft {
top: 0px; 
left: -100%;
}
.da-slideFromRight {
top: 0px;
left: 100%;
} .da-slideTop {
top: 0px;
}
.da-slideLeft {
left: 0px;
}
span.link_post{
display:inline-block;
width:35px;
height:35px;
border-radius:50px;
cursor:pointer;
background-image:url(//weownanycar.co.uk/wp-content/plugins/easy-media-gallery/css/images/link_post_icon.png); background-repeat:no-repeat; background-position:center;
margin-right:10px;
}
span.zoom{
opacity: 0.6;
display:inline-block;	
overflow:hidden;
width:35px;
height:35px;
border-radius:50px;
cursor:pointer;
background-image:url(//weownanycar.co.uk/wp-content/plugins/easy-media-gallery/css/images/mag.png); background-repeat:no-repeat; background-position:center;
padding:3px;
} .forspan {
position:relative;
top: 40%;
margin:0 auto;
text-align:center;
z-index:1;
overflow: hidden;
float:none;	
}
span.zoom:hover{
opacity: 0.8;
}
span.link_post:hover{
opacity: 0.8;
}
.easymedia_center {
clear: both;
display: block;
text-align:center;
margin-left: auto;
margin-right: auto;
}
.easymedia_none {
float:none;
} .emg-badges{
width: 55px;
height: 55px;
position: absolute;
right: 1px;	
z-index: 100 !important;
background: url(//weownanycar.co.uk/wp-content/plugins/easy-media-gallery/css/images/badges/Blue.png); background-repeat:no-repeat;
text-align:center;
overflow: hidden;
}
.icount {
position:absolute;
color:#FFF !important;
font-size:16px !important;
font-family: "PT Sans",Arial,Helvetica,sans-serif;
font-weight:bold;
text-align:center !important;
top: 8px !important;right: 0;left: 0;
}
.imgtg {
position:absolute;
color: #FFEFDF !important;
font-size:10px !important;
font-family: Arial, Helvetica, sans-serif;
font-weight:normal;
text-align:center !important;	
font-style:italic;
top: 25px !important;right: 0; left: 0;
}	
span.emg-badges{background:url(//weownanycar.co.uk/wp-content/plugins/easy-media-gallery/css/images/badges/Red.png); background-repeat:no-repeat; background-position:center;
}		
span.emg-badges{right:1px; bottom:1px;} .emg-aff-link {
margin-top:5px;
float:right;
width: auto;
color: #999;
font-size:12px !important;
font-style:italic;
margin-right:5px;
}
.emg-aff-link a {
text-decoration: none !important;
color: #0080FF !important;
}	
.emg-aff-link a:hover {
text-decoration: underline !important;
}  .easycontainer {
margin:0 auto;
}
.rig {
list-style: none;
font-size: 0px;
margin: 0 auto;
}
.rig .view {
float: left;
display:block;
margin: 0 0 2.5% 2.5%;
background: #fff;
}
.rig .view img {
max-width: 100%;
height: auto;
margin: 0 0 10px;
overflow: hidden !important;
}
@media (max-width: 480px) {
.rig {
margin-left: 0;
}
.rig .view {
width: 100% !important; margin: 0 0 20px;
}
}
@media only screen and (max-width: 480px) { .pfwrpr {width: 100%;}	
.view {
max-width: 200px !important;
display:block;
}
.view img {
display: block;
position: relative;
overflow: hidden;
width:100%;
max-width: 200px !important;
}
.easymedia_center {text-align: center !important; float:none !important;}
.easymedia_left {text-align: center !important; float:none !important; margin-right: 0;}
.easymedia_right {text-align: center !important; float:none !important; margin-left: 0;}
.easymedia_none {text-align: center !important; float:none !important;}
.thecol {width: auto !important;}
.forspan {
width:auto !important;
position:relative;
top: 43%;
margin:0 auto;
text-align:center;
overflow: hidden;
float:none;		
}
}